nvf_handle_t
static nvf_handle_t sdevfd_handle;
static void sdev_ncache_write_complete(nvf_handle_t);
static int sdev_ncache_unpack_nvlist(nvf_handle_t, nvlist_t *, char *);
static int sdev_ncache_pack_list(nvf_handle_t, nvlist_t **);
static void sdev_ncache_list_free(nvf_handle_t);
sdev_ncache_list_free(nvf_handle_t fd)
sdev_ncache_unpack_nvlist(nvf_handle_t fd, nvlist_t *nvl, char *name)
sdev_ncache_pack_list(nvf_handle_t fd, nvlist_t **ret_nvl)
sdev_ncache_write_complete(nvf_handle_t fd)
nvf_handle_t
return ((nvf_handle_t)nvfdp);
nvf_cache_name(nvf_handle_t handle)
nvf_lock(nvf_handle_t handle)
nvf_list(nvf_handle_t handle)
nvf_mark_dirty(nvf_handle_t handle)
nvf_is_dirty(nvf_handle_t handle)
(nvf->nvf_list_free)((nvf_handle_t)nvf);
((nvf_handle_t)nvfd, sublist, name);
nvf_read_file(nvf_handle_t nvf_handle)
(fd->nvf_write_complete)((nvf_handle_t)fd);
((nvf_handle_t)nvfd, &nvl)) != DDI_SUCCESS) {
nvf_handle_t dcfd_handle;
devid_list_free(nvf_handle_t fd)
devid_nvp_unlink_and_free(nvf_handle_t fd, nvp_devid_t *np)
devid_cache_unpack_nvlist(nvf_handle_t fd, nvlist_t *nvl, char *name)
devid_cache_pack_list(nvf_handle_t fd, nvlist_t **ret_nvl)
retire_list_free(nvf_handle_t nvfh)
rio_store_decode(nvf_handle_t nvfh, nvlist_t *line_nvl, char *name)
rio_store_encode(nvf_handle_t nvfh, nvlist_t **ret_nvl)
static int rio_store_decode(nvf_handle_t nvfh, nvlist_t *line_nvl, char *name);
static int rio_store_encode(nvf_handle_t nvfh, nvlist_t **ret_nvl);
static void retire_list_free(nvf_handle_t nvfh);
static nvf_handle_t rio_store_handle;
int (*nvfr_unpack_nvlist)(nvf_handle_t, nvlist_t *, char *);
int (*nvfr_pack_list)(nvf_handle_t, nvlist_t **);
void (*nvfr_list_free)(nvf_handle_t);
void (*nvfr_write_complete)(nvf_handle_t);
nvf_handle_t nvf_register_file(nvf_ops_t *);
int nvf_read_file(nvf_handle_t);
char *nvf_cache_name(nvf_handle_t);
krwlock_t *nvf_lock(nvf_handle_t);
list_t *nvf_list(nvf_handle_t);
void nvf_mark_dirty(nvf_handle_t);
int nvf_is_dirty(nvf_handle_t);
static int devid_cache_pack_list(nvf_handle_t, nvlist_t **);
static int devid_cache_unpack_nvlist(nvf_handle_t, nvlist_t *, char *);
static void devid_list_free(nvf_handle_t);
static int pci_cache_unpack_nvlist(nvf_handle_t, nvlist_t *, char *);
static int pci_cache_pack_nvlist(nvf_handle_t, nvlist_t **);
static void pci_cache_free_list(nvf_handle_t);
nvf_handle_t puafd_handle;
pci_cache_unpack_nvlist(nvf_handle_t hdl, nvlist_t *nvl, char *name)
pci_cache_pack_nvlist(nvf_handle_t hdl, nvlist_t **ret_nvl)
pci_cache_free_list(nvf_handle_t hdl)